Why was this not using LF endings!

This commit is contained in:
jonpas 2016-07-11 16:30:51 +02:00
parent fd39ee9e6b
commit 2f6a20bcc1
2 changed files with 47 additions and 47 deletions

View File

@ -1,31 +1,31 @@
MAJOR = $(shell grep "^\#define[[:space:]]*MAJOR" addons/main/script_mod.hpp | egrep -m 1 -o '[[:digit:]]+')
MINOR = $(shell grep "^\#define[[:space:]]*MINOR" addons/main/script_mod.hpp | egrep -m 1 -o '[[:digit:]]+')
PATCH = $(shell grep "^\#define[[:space:]]*PATCHLVL" addons/main/script_mod.hpp | egrep -m 1 -o '[[:digit:]]+')
BUILD = $(shell grep "^\#define[[:space:]]*BUILD" addons/main/script_mod.hpp | egrep -m 1 -o '[[:digit:]]+')
VERSION = $(MAJOR).$(MINOR).$(PATCH)
VERSION_FULL = $(VERSION).$(BUILD)
PREFIX = ace
BIN = @ace
ZIP = ace3
MAJOR = $(shell grep "^\#define[[:space:]]*MAJOR" addons/main/script_mod.hpp | egrep -m 1 -o '[[:digit:]]+')
MINOR = $(shell grep "^\#define[[:space:]]*MINOR" addons/main/script_mod.hpp | egrep -m 1 -o '[[:digit:]]+')
PATCH = $(shell grep "^\#define[[:space:]]*PATCHLVL" addons/main/script_mod.hpp | egrep -m 1 -o '[[:digit:]]+')
BUILD = $(shell grep "^\#define[[:space:]]*BUILD" addons/main/script_mod.hpp | egrep -m 1 -o '[[:digit:]]+')
VERSION = $(MAJOR).$(MINOR).$(PATCH)
VERSION_FULL = $(VERSION).$(BUILD)
PREFIX = ace
BIN = @ace
ZIP = ace3
CBA = tools/cba
FLAGS = -i $(CBA) -w unquoted-string -w redefinition-wo-undef
$(BIN)/addons/$(PREFIX)_%.pbo: addons/%
$(BIN)/addons/$(PREFIX)_%.pbo: addons/%
@mkdir -p $(BIN)/addons
@echo " PBO $@"
@armake build ${FLAGS} -f $< $@
$(BIN)/optionals/$(PREFIX)_%.pbo: optionals/%
$(BIN)/optionals/$(PREFIX)_%.pbo: optionals/%
@mkdir -p $(BIN)/optionals
@echo " PBO $@"
@armake build ${FLAGS} -f $< $@
# Shortcut for building single addons (eg. "make <component>.pbo")
# Shortcut for building single addons (eg. "make <component>.pbo")
%.pbo:
"$(MAKE)" $(MAKEFLAGS) $(patsubst %, $(BIN)/addons/$(PREFIX)_%, $@)
"$(MAKE)" $(MAKEFLAGS) $(patsubst %, $(BIN)/addons/$(PREFIX)_%, $@)
all: $(patsubst addons/%, $(BIN)/addons/$(PREFIX)_%.pbo, $(wildcard addons/*)) \
$(patsubst optionals/%, $(BIN)/optionals/$(PREFIX)_%.pbo, $(wildcard optionals/*))
all: $(patsubst addons/%, $(BIN)/addons/$(PREFIX)_%.pbo, $(wildcard addons/*)) \
$(patsubst optionals/%, $(BIN)/optionals/$(PREFIX)_%.pbo, $(wildcard optionals/*))
filepatching:
"$(MAKE)" $(MAKEFLAGS) FLAGS="-i $(CBA) -w unquoted-string -p"
@ -35,16 +35,16 @@ $(BIN)/keys/%.biprivatekey:
@echo " KEY $@"
@armake keygen -f $(patsubst $(BIN)/keys/%.biprivatekey, $(BIN)/keys/%, $@)
$(BIN)/addons/$(PREFIX)_%.pbo.$(PREFIX)_$(VERSION_FULL).bisign: $(BIN)/addons/$(PREFIX)_%.pbo $(BIN)/keys/$(PREFIX)_$(VERSION_FULL).biprivatekey
$(BIN)/addons/$(PREFIX)_%.pbo.$(PREFIX)_$(VERSION_FULL).bisign: $(BIN)/addons/$(PREFIX)_%.pbo $(BIN)/keys/$(PREFIX)_$(VERSION_FULL).biprivatekey
@echo " SIG $@"
@armake sign -f $(BIN)/keys/ace_$(VERSION_FULL).biprivatekey $<
@armake sign -f $(BIN)/keys/ace_$(VERSION_FULL).biprivatekey $<
$(BIN)/optionals/$(PREFIX)_%.pbo.$(PREFIX)_$(VERSION_FULL).bisign: $(BIN)/optionals/$(PREFIX)_%.pbo $(BIN)/keys/$(PREFIX)_$(VERSION_FULL).biprivatekey
$(BIN)/optionals/$(PREFIX)_%.pbo.$(PREFIX)_$(VERSION_FULL).bisign: $(BIN)/optionals/$(PREFIX)_%.pbo $(BIN)/keys/$(PREFIX)_$(VERSION_FULL).biprivatekey
@echo " SIG $@"
@armake sign -f $(BIN)/keys/$(PREFIX)_$(VERSION_FULL).biprivatekey $<
@armake sign -f $(BIN)/keys/$(PREFIX)_$(VERSION_FULL).biprivatekey $<
signatures: $(patsubst addons/%, $(BIN)/addons/$(PREFIX)_%.pbo.$(PREFIX)_$(VERSION_FULL).bisign, $(wildcard addons/*)) \
$(patsubst optionals/%, $(BIN)/optionals/$(PREFIX)_%.pbo.$(PREFIX)_$(VERSION_FULL).bisign, $(wildcard optionals/*))
signatures: $(patsubst addons/%, $(BIN)/addons/$(PREFIX)_%.pbo.$(PREFIX)_$(VERSION_FULL).bisign, $(wildcard addons/*)) \
$(patsubst optionals/%, $(BIN)/optionals/$(PREFIX)_%.pbo.$(PREFIX)_$(VERSION_FULL).bisign, $(wildcard optionals/*))
extensions: $(wildcard extensions/*/*)
cd extensions/build && cmake .. && make
@ -54,13 +54,13 @@ extensions-win64: $(wildcard extensions/*/*)
cd extensions/build && CXX=$(eval $(which g++-w64-mingw-i686)) cmake .. && make
clean:
rm -rf $(BIN) $(ZIP)_*.zip
rm -rf $(BIN) $(ZIP)_*.zip
release:
@"$(MAKE)" clean
@"$(MAKE)" $(MAKEFLAGS) signatures
@echo " ZIP ace3_$(VERSION).zip"
@cp *.dll LICENSE README.md AUTHORS.txt logo_ace3_ca.paa mod.cpp meta.cpp $(BIN)
@zip -r $(ZIP)_$(VERSION).zip $(BIN) &> /dev/null
@zip -r $(ZIP)_$(VERSION).zip $(BIN) &> /dev/null
.PHONY: release

View File

@ -1,24 +1,24 @@
@echo off
setlocal enabledelayedexpansion
if not exist "@ace" mkdir "@ace"
if not exist "@ace\addons" mkdir "@ace\addons"
if not exist "@ace\optionals" mkdir "@ace\optionals"
if "%PROCESSOR_ARCHITECTURE%"=="AMD64" (set armake=tools\armake_w64.exe) else (set armake=tools\armake_w32.exe)
for /d %%f in (addons\*) do (
set folder=%%f
set name=!folder:addons\=!
echo PBO @ace\addons\ace_!name!.pbo
!armake! build -w unquoted-string -w redefinition-wo-undef -f !folder! @ace\addons\ace_!name!.pbo
)
for /d %%f in (optionals\*) do (
set folder=%%f
set name=!folder:optionals\=!
echo PBO @ace\optionals\ace_!name!.pbo
!armake! build -w unquoted-string -w redefinition-wo-undef -f !folder! @ace\optionals\ace_!name!.pbo
)
pause
@echo off
setlocal enabledelayedexpansion
if not exist "@ace" mkdir "@ace"
if not exist "@ace\addons" mkdir "@ace\addons"
if not exist "@ace\optionals" mkdir "@ace\optionals"
if "%PROCESSOR_ARCHITECTURE%"=="AMD64" (set armake=tools\armake_w64.exe) else (set armake=tools\armake_w32.exe)
for /d %%f in (addons\*) do (
set folder=%%f
set name=!folder:addons\=!
echo PBO @ace\addons\ace_!name!.pbo
!armake! build -w unquoted-string -w redefinition-wo-undef -f !folder! @ace\addons\ace_!name!.pbo
)
for /d %%f in (optionals\*) do (
set folder=%%f
set name=!folder:optionals\=!
echo PBO @ace\optionals\ace_!name!.pbo
!armake! build -w unquoted-string -w redefinition-wo-undef -f !folder! @ace\optionals\ace_!name!.pbo
)
pause